Man dies while warming self in car

Arron Nyamayaro

A 21-year-old Domboshava man was found dead in a parked car in Graniteside, Harare on Wednesday.

Jairos Nzvimba of Mandaza village’s body was found lying in the car with a charcoal stove by the side and still producing heat and smoke.

Jairos, owner of Laxline Panel Beaters, is believed to have been warming himself after fixing the headlights of his client’s Toyota Quantum.

His assistant panel beater Samuel Kasambwa, 26, left Jairos at around 9pm on Tuesday.

“He told me that he would sleep in one of the cars in the garage once he had finished fixing the headlights of the Toyota Quantum. 

“On Wednesday at around 0700 hours, I arrived at work and found him lying on his back across the driver’s and passenger’s seats of a white Honda Ballade which was also parked at the garage for repairs.

“I tried to wake him and realised that he was not showing any signs of life covered with a blanket,” said Samuel.  The body of the deceased was taken to Sally Mugabe Hospital mortuary awaiting post-mortem and the case was reported at Braeside Police Station under RRB 6940517.
